When did ancient cultures celebrate the new year?
Answer
* In ancient Egypt, the new year was celebrated when the star Sirius rose around the time of sunrise. This roughly coincided with the summer solstice and the annual flooding of the Nile River.
* The original Roman calendar contained only ten months, with the new year starting on March 1.
* The ancient Celts celebrated the new year (Samhain) beginning at dusk on October 31.
